The name "Alkyd" consists of parts of the Latin words alkohol (alcohol) and acid (acid).
Alkyd enamels are versatile and are used to cover a wide variety of designs and surfaces.
Alkyd enamel GF-230 glyphtal
Application - used mainly for interior work. It is used for painting metal, concrete, cement and plaster surfaces. Do not use this type of enamel for painting floor coverings.
Features - the enamel is made in a wide range of colors (20 pieces). After its application, a glossy film forms on the painted surface after drying. The enamel must be thinned before use. We recommend using white spirit, turpentine or mixtures containing them as a thinner. The enamel should be applied with brushes, rollers or spray guns.
Drying time - 24 hours.
Consumption -70-130 gr. per sq.m. application in two layers, depending on dilution.
Alkyd enamel PF-115 pentaphthalic
Application - used for both external and internal work. It has good weather resistance properties. Suitable for painting metal, plaster, wood, cement and concrete surfaces.
Features - the enamel is made in 24 colors, after drying, the surface treated with such enamel acquires a pleasant glossy surface. Before use, the enamel must be diluted with white spirit, turpentine or their mixture.
Drying time - 24 hours.
Consumption - 50-120 gr. per sq.m. application in two layers, depending on dilution.
Alkyd enamel - EXTRA
Application - used for indoor and outdoor work, has highly resistant atmospheric performance. It is used for painting wood and metal surfaces. Enamel "Extra" is an analogue of PF-15. Excellent for painting window frames and doors.
Features - white enamel, glossy surface. Before use, it must be diluted with a solvent, turpentine or white spirit. It is applied with brushes, rollers and spray guns.
Drying time - 24 hours.
Consumption - 90-110 gr. per sq.m. application in two layers, depending on dilution.
Alkyd enamel PF-133 pentaphthalic
Application - used for external and internal work. Enamel is mainly used for painting wood and metal surfaces.
Features - the enamel is made in 15 colors. To the desired viscosity, the enamel is diluted with xylene, solvent or a mixture of gasoline and solvent. After the enamel dries, a glossy surface is formed. For painting, you can use brushes, rollers or a spray gun.
Drying time - 2 hours.
Consumption - 40-90 gr. per sq.m. in two layers, depending on dilution.
Alkyd enamel PF-223 pentaphthalic
Application - used for interior work. It is used for painting batteries and floors.
Features - the enamel is made in a variety of colors (17 basic colors). The surface becomes glossy after drying. For use, it must be diluted with xylene, solvent or their mixture. It is applied to the surface with a brush, roller or spray gun.
Drying time - 30-36 hours.
Consumption - 40-90 gr. per sq.m. in two layers, depending on dilution.
PF-253 alkyd enamel pentaphthalic
Application - used for interior work. Ideal for painting floors and radiators.
Features - the enamel is made in six basic colors. The surface becomes glossy after drying. Dilute with petrol, thinner or turpentine before use. It is applied with a brush, roller or spray gun.
Drying time -36 hours.
Consumption - 100-110 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
Alkyd enamel PF-266 pentaphthalic
Application - used for interior work. It is characterized by the highest wear-resistant performance. Well suited for painting floors and radiators.
Features - 8 basic colors (basically all shades of brown). It must be diluted with petrol, thinner or turpentine when using.
Drying time -36 hours.
Consumption - 80-100 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
TEX-COLOR SEIDENMATTLACK enamel based on synthetic resins
Application - used for external and internal work. Excellent weather resistance. It is used for painting on wood, metal, synthetic and mineral substrates. Well suited for painting window frames.
Features - the enamel is produced only in white. Can be tinted (add dry dyes). It is diluted with white spirit, turpentine. It is applied to the surface with a brush, wax or spray gun.
Drying time -72 hours.
Consumption - 110-120 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
PF-1126 enamel pentaphthalic with the addition of synthetic resins
Application - used for interior and exterior work. It is characterized as weather resistant. It is used for painting on metal and wood.
Features - 6 basic colors. When using, a desiccant NF-1 is required for faster hardening. Diluted with white spirit.
Drying time - 12-24 hours.
Consumption - 120 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
Enamels KO-168 and KO-112 organosilicon
Application - used for external and internal work. It is used for painting metal, wood and synthetic surfaces.
Features - 6 basic colors. It is diluted with solvents R-4, R-6, No. 646.
Drying time -2 hours.
Consumption - 40-100 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
Enamel NTs-132 nitroglyphthalic
Application - used for external and internal work. Excellent for painting metal and wood surfaces.
Features - the enamel is available in a wide range of colors (24 colors). After drying, it gives a glossy surface. For use it is diluted with solvents No. 645, No. 646. It is applied with a brush, with a swab (when it becomes necessary to apply a thin layer), spray gun.
Drying time -1-2 hours.
Consumption - 40-80 gr. per sq.m. in two layers.
